Jim Martin
Instructor
James (“Jim”) Martin is a true “general practitioner” in Atlanta, Georgia who, for 39 years, has specialized in both income tax and accounting and audit areas. In addition to serving the accounting and tax needs of 100 clients, Jim performs 75-80 continuing education seminars per year for CPAs and attorneys throughout the United States. To date, he has prepared and presented over 3000 full and half-day seminars on accounting and taxation topics. Jim’s philosophy of CPE is simple: spend the class time on topics of applicability and relevance to all and present the topics in an entertaining and fast moving manner. He also produces self-study videos that have been among the top sellers in the southeastern United States for the past several years. Jim regularly consults with CPA firms throughout the United States on a variety of accounting and auditing technical issues and serves as expert counsel in litigation manners.
This course offers an in-depth look at issues that practitioners have been having in implementing preparation, compilation and review engagements. This course is presented from the perspective of a local firm practitioner. Several new accounting standards are integrated into the new materials as is an extensive discussion of non-attest services. A complete and thorough review of everything preparation, compilation and review for 2025 and beyond!
